I've been a member of eBay for 20 years, and in that time I've always been able to delete items on my watch list. Once an item has sold, there's not much point in retaining it on the watch list - - except now when I click on the "DELETE," nothing happens. This has been going on for about a week.

Has anyone else experienced this?

I find the delete option directly under the listing doesn't work, but if I click the box on the left, and go to the top to click delete selected items, they do go away. So yeah, a bug.

George,

What I was trying to explain and probably wasn't clear, was for me, that when viewing my "watchlist" "ended" items, deleted items (after using the "check box" at the left of the item, and then clicking on the delete box at the top of the "watchlist" page), will still be visible on the "ended" list as if I hadn't deleted them.

This always occurs after I've viewed a specific item (or multiple items), and have returned back to my "ended" list.

Only after I refresh my browser, do they finally get removed from the list.

This has been a typical occurence for me for some time now. Hence my "workaround" solution. It works every time.

It may happen only for the "ended" items, I don't know. I haven't used the delete function for the "active" list to see if the anomaly occurs there.
